Can I interrupt the perimeter intumescent/smoke seals with ironmongery?

If there is a smoke requirement for the door and the smoke seal is interrupted by the hinge locations, it will be necessary to run another length of the seal alongside the hinge blade to maintain continuity. The intumescent seal position has to remain as tested and should not be re-routed to another position; doing so may negate the performance of the door. In placing the intumescent seal in a different location to that tested, the seal may not react as it did during test. One possible consequence of this could be ineffectual sealing and clamping of the door leading to premature failure.
